When does an AssetBundle load it's contents?

If I load 10000 different asset bundles, would each bundle load it's contents immediately, or is it deferred unti a resource inside the bundle, or the main asset itself is referenced?

Contents from an AssetBundle are not loaded into memory until one of the load functions is called from `AssetBundle` such as `AssetBundle.Load`. So, a more direct answer to your question is that the contents are not loaded immediately and instead loaded when `AssetBundle.Load` or similar is called.

That makes sense, however the mainAsset of a bundle does not need a load call in order to access that asset. Does this mean that the mainAsset is loaded into memory as soon as the asset bundle is loaded?

mainAsset is a property, so behind the scenes there could be a Load call. However AFAI$$anonymous$$ if the bundle is downloaded it will remain in memory in it's downloaded / compressed form. I'm not sure what happens when the bundles are cached on disk.
